Romania's Foreign Minister Teodor Melescanu on Thursday welcomed Director of the International Affairs Department of the American Israel Public Affairs Committee (AIPAC) Stephen J. Schneider to reiterate that Romania is and will remain an ally of the United States of America, a strong supporter of the transatlantic relationship, and it will actively support dialogue between the US and the EU on all themes of shared interest.
According to a press statement released by Romania's Foreign Affairs Ministry (MAE), Melescanu presented the positive internal economic developments in Romania, signalling the commitment of the Romanian government to ensure an attractive investment climate for foreign companies.
"The minister of foreign affairs stressed the importance that Romania attaches to constant dialogue with the Jewish community of the United States of America. He expressed his willingness to strengthen co-operation with the American Israel Public Affairs Committee, while calling for the organisation's support to raise the American public's awareness over Romania's achievements," according to MAE.
Melescanu also informed about the anti-Semitism law grounded in the working definition adopted by Romania while it held the chairmanship of the International Holocaust Remembrance Alliance (IHRA).
